The Integrated Child Development Scheme, ICDS, is being completely revamped to address the issue of malnutrition. <br/><br/>Women and Child Development Minister Maneka Gandhi said this today at a conference to review the scheme. She said her Ministry is completely revamping the ICDS as the level of malnutrition in the country continues to be high. <br/><br/>She added that the Ministry is working with NITI Ayog, Ministries of Health and Education and other stakeholders to deal with the problem. <br/><br/>The Minister informed that the digitization of anganwadis is being taken up. Both hardware and software are being provided for real time monitoring of every child and pregnant and lactating mother. <br/><br/>AIR correspondent reports the meeting was attended by representatives of Women and Child Development departments of 29 states and Union Territories.
